Key Features of Studying MBBS in Iran
Duration: 6 years (5 years of academic learning + 1 year of internship)
Medium of Instruction: English (in most international programs)
Recognitions: NMC, WHO, WFME, ECFMG, FAIMER-listed universities
Entrance Exam: NEET qualification is mandatory for Indian students
Donation/Capitation Fees: None
Affiliated Hospitals: All universities have well-established teaching hospitals
Curriculum: Follows international medical education standards and includes pre-clinical, para-clinical, and clinical training

MBBS Fees Structure in Iran – 2025
One of the most appealing aspects of studying MBBS in Iran is its affordable fee structure. Here’s an estimated breakdown for the year 2025:
Component | Cost (USD/Year) |
---|---|
Tuition Fee | $3,000 – $6,000 |
Hostel Accommodation | $600 – $1,000 |
Food & Living Expenses | $1,200 – $1,500 |
Health Insurance | $150 – $200 |
Visa and Residence Permit Charges | $100 – $150 |
Total Estimated Annual Cost | $5,000 – $8,500 |
MBBS Admission Process in Iran for Indian Students (2025)
The admission process for MBBS in Iran is transparent and straightforward. Here’s how Indian students can apply:
1. Check Eligibility
Must have scored at least 50% in Physics, Chemistry, and Biology in 12th grade
Must be NEET qualified (valid for 3 years)
Age: 17 years and above
2. Choose University
Shortlist from the list of NMC-approved universities based on budget, ranking, and city
3. Submit Application
Fill out the university application form online or through authorized representatives
Submit required documents (12th mark sheet, passport, NEET scorecard, passport-size photos, etc.)
4. Get Admission Letter
After evaluation, you’ll receive an offer/admission letter from the university
5. Apply for Visa
With admission letter and other documents, apply for a student visa at the Iranian embassy
6. Fly to Iran
Once you receive your visa, book your travel and begin your MBBS journey in Iran!

Clinical Training and FMGE/NExT Preparation
Iranian universities focus heavily on hands-on training, allowing students to rotate through major departments such as General Medicine, Surgery, Pediatrics, Gynecology, Psychiatry, Orthopedics, and more during their clinical years. The internship year is compulsory and held in affiliated hospitals under the supervision of experienced doctors.
Many Iranian universities also offer NExT/ FMGE-oriented coaching and support. This helps Indian students seamlessly transition back to India for their licensing exam or pursue postgraduate studies abroad.
